What companies run services between Sydney, NSW, Australia and Hunterview, NSW, Australia?
NSW TrainLink operates a train from Central Station to Singleton Station twice daily. Tickets cost $24–45 and the journey takes 3h 5m. Alternatively, NSW TrainLink operates a bus from Central Station, Forecourt, Coach Bay 1 to Singleton Station, Munro St 4 times a week. Tickets cost $18–27 and the journey takes 3h 25m.
